2377436 - Logon Error: com.microsoft.sqlserver.jdbc.SQLServerDriver, when attempting to connect to SQL Server from Crystal Reports for Enterprise

Symptom

  • Unable to connect to SQL Server using a JDBC connection.
  • When attempting to connect to Microsoft SQL Server using a JDBC connection in Crystal Reports for Enterprise, it fails with the error:
      
      'Logon Error: com.microsoft.sqlserver.jdbc.SQLServerDriver'
